3.2.4.3 Removing the Pump Assembly and Cap Assembly
1. Remove the housing .(Refer to 3.2.1)
2. Remove the operation panel. (Refer to 3.2.3)
3. Remove the absorber tray assembly ;A. (Refer to 3.2.4.2)
4. Loose two screws located on the edges of the paper eject frame assembly and float the paper eject
assembly.
5. Rise the printer mechanism toward ASF side so that you can see the bottom of the printer
mechanism.
6. On the right side of frame, remove a hook holding the cap assembly and release two peaking
attached to the frame, uplifting the right side of cap assembly, then take it out towards the bottom
of the printer mechanism. However, the cap assembly is still connected to the pump assembly with
a ink tube at this point. (Refer to figures on the next page.)
7. Remove two screws(No.5) securing the pump assembly to the frame. (Refer to figures on the next
page.)
8. Release a hook securing the pump assembly to the frame and remove the pump assembly,
moving it toward right direction. (Refer to figures on the next page.)
Do not damage the rubber part (black square) of the cap installed in the cap assembly.(If it gets
damaged, it will not be able to attach closely with surface of the print head and may cause
malfunction of operation.)
When you deal with cleaner head built in the pump assembly for replacing, be careful about
following points.
• Do not touch the cleaner head with bare hands. Use gloves or tweezers.
• Do not let the cleaner head attach with oil or grease.
• When installing the cleaner head, the rubber side(darker black side) should be set toward on the
right side of the frame.
When installing the pump assembly, do not tighten the screw more than necessary torque.
Since the spring is included in the combination of gears in the pump assembly, be careful not for
the parts being popped out during disassembly and assembly.
When assembling, be careful not to crush or leave any stress on the ink tube connecting
between pump assembly and cap assembly.
After installing the pump assembly, make sure that the cleaner parts can move front and back by
rotating the gear 67.2.
